Max Verstappen

Max Emilian Verstappen (born 30 September 1997) is a Dutch and Belgian racing driver who competes under the Dutch flag in Formula One for Red Bull Racing. Verstappen has won four Formula One World Drivers' Championship titles consecutively from 2021 to 2024, and has achieved 69 Grand Prix victories across his career. Born in Hasselt and raised in Maaseik, he is recognized for his exceptional talent, becoming the youngest driver in Formula One history when he debuted at the age of 17. Over his ten seasons in the sport, Verstappen has set numerous records and is widely regarded as one of the fastest drivers in Formula One history.

Early Life and Background

Max Emilian Verstappen was born on 30 September 1997 in Hasselt, Belgium, to Jos Verstappen, a former Formula One driver, and Sophie Kumpen, a former kart racer. Following his parents’ separation, he lived primarily with his father in Maaseik, a town near the Dutch border. Verstappen’s family has a rich motorsport heritage, which greatly influenced his early exposure to racing. He began karting at the age of four, quickly progressing through various championships and establishing himself as a formidable talent.

Verstappen attended a secondary school in Maaseik but opted for private tutoring to accommodate his racing schedule. His early racing career was marked by numerous successes in karting, where he broke records and won multiple championships, including the CIK-FIA European Championships in 2013. This foundation set the stage for his future in professional racing.

Path to Formula One

Verstappen’s journey to Formula One began with a successful stint in karting, leading him to compete in the FIA European Formula 3 Championship in 2014. He made a significant impact in his rookie season, finishing third overall and earning a spot in the Red Bull Junior Team. In 2015, at just 17 years old, Verstappen made his Formula One debut with Scuderia Toro Rosso at the Australian Grand Prix, becoming the youngest driver in the sport’s history.

His rapid ascent continued as he showcased his talent with impressive performances, including scoring points in his debut season. Verstappen’s breakthrough moment came in 2016 when he was promoted to Red Bull Racing, where he won the Spanish Grand Prix, becoming the youngest driver to win a Formula One race at the age of 18.

Max Verstappen Career

Early Career (2015–2016)

Verstappen’s early career in Formula One was marked by his time with Toro Rosso, where he quickly gained recognition for his aggressive driving style and racecraft. In 2015, he finished the season with several points finishes, earning accolades such as “Rookie of the Year” at the FIA Prize Giving Ceremony. His performances caught the attention of Red Bull Racing, leading to his promotion in 2016.

During his first season with Red Bull, Verstappen’s victory in Spain established him as a rising star. He continued to impress with consistent top-five finishes, showcasing his ability to compete at the highest level.

Formula One Breakthrough (2016–Present)

Verstappen’s time with Red Bull Racing has been characterized by remarkable achievements. He won his first World Drivers’ Championship in 2021 after a thrilling season finale against Lewis Hamilton, marking a historic moment as the first Dutch driver to win the title. He followed this success with consecutive championships in 2022 and 2023, solidifying his status as one of the sport’s elite.

In 2024, Verstappen secured his fourth consecutive championship, further establishing his dominance in Formula One. His impressive record includes 69 Grand Prix victories and numerous accolades, including the most wins in a season and the most podium finishes.

Max Verstappen Family

Family Background and Formula One Lineage

Verstappen comes from a family deeply rooted in motorsport. His father, Jos Verstappen, is a former Formula One driver, and his mother, Sophie Kumpen, competed in karting. This family background has played a crucial role in shaping his career and passion for racing.

Personal Life

Verstappen is currently in a relationship with Brazilian-Dutch model Kelly Piquet, with whom he welcomed a daughter in 2025. He resides in Monaco and is known for his dedication to racing and his active involvement in various motorsport-related activities.
